OK, the point was, the hotels in Venice are much more expensive but, as I said, you wake up in Venice.

From hotels.com for end June per night

Best Western Hotel Bologna Mestre = about $110

From hotel website

Sina Palazzo Sant' Angelo (no breakfast)= about $388

 

 

I didn't mean to imply that this is the only 'desirable' hotel (one reason why I didn't even list the name in my first post, until the OP asked for it), merely that there are good options that do not involve very many transportation hurdles IF one wants to stay in Venice proper. I have stayed in other hotels around Piazzale Roma that are less expensive and also very convenient but do not have the same ambiance. One could also stay in far grander hotels in Venice -- it's not a cheap city.
